Transaction 2e62e46d3e4df917698f27652e62bec6beb2e3b231500da96da29af23cb7633b

1 Input
2 Outputs
  • 2e62e46d3e4df917698f27652e62bec6beb2e3b231500da96da29af23cb7633b:0
  • value  3671461551
    address  34d1nDDFM42YJHYs6Dhg8APVjtLBr6fTZx
  • 2e62e46d3e4df917698f27652e62bec6beb2e3b231500da96da29af23cb7633b:1
  • value  4154800
    address  146TYitqmBnj8YNus71qoi9bk9G4FBGtRG